Wood Cladding Painting in Fort Collins, CO
Wood cladding painting services involve applying protective and decorative paint finishes to exterior or interior wood cladding on residential properties. This service is commonly requested for projects such as updating the appearance of wooden facades, preserving the durability of exterior siding, or refreshing interior wood paneling. Homeowners typically seek this service to enhance curb appeal, protect wood surfaces from weathering, and maintain the structural integrity of their property’s wood features.
Before requesting wood cladding painting, property owners often want to understand the condition of the existing wood, including whether it requires repairs or surface preparation. It is also helpful to consider the type of paint or stain suitable for the specific wood material and climate conditions. Clear communication about the desired finish, color preferences, and any previous treatments can ensure the project meets expectations and provides long-lasting results.

Wood Cladding Painting Questions
What types of wood cladding can be painted? Various wood cladding styles, including vertical, horizontal, and shiplap, can be painted to enhance appearance and protect the surface.
Is painting wood cladding suitable for exterior surfaces? Yes, painting is a common method to improve durability and aesthetics for exterior wood cladding on homes and buildings.
What preparation is needed before painting wood cladding? Proper cleaning, sanding, and priming are essential steps to ensure a smooth, long-lasting finish on wood surfaces.
How often should painted wood cladding be maintained? Regular inspections and touch-ups help maintain the appearance and protection of painted wood cladding over time.
